Jiankun Sgi Continues To Ascend

Level 5: 300 / 600 ante: 600

Cutoff Jiankun Sgi leads the way with a 1,500 open and calls Ngo Hin Li's 4,000 three-bet from the button. The flop 7 8 8 has Li continue for 3,000, Sgi check-raises to 10,000 and Li is deep in the tank until someone called time which triggered a fold.
